DATA ANALYST INTERNSHIP
WHO WE ARE:

Passion for Life is a non-profit organization that operates with the power of dedicated interns like you. We help under-resourced youth transform their passions into rewarding careers. Our mission is to provide forward-thinking career coaching and immersion opportunities driven by the students’ passions and talents in a fun, structured, and high-energy environment. Passion for Life was created to be a high-energy and engaging process that helps students identify their passions and gain clarity on how to utilize their core strengths and talents to select a career.
POSITION SUMMARY

The Data Analyst Intern plays a critical role in advancing the organization's mission by transforming raw program and operational data into clear, actionable insights. Working collaboratively across program, development, and leadership teams, this position supports data-driven decision-making by designing and maintaining evaluation frameworks, producing compelling reports and dashboards, and ensuring data integrity throughout the organization. The ideal candidate is both analytically rigorous and mission-passionate, with the ability to communicate complex findings to both technical and non-technical audiences.
PRIMARY RESPONSIBILITIES

- Data Analysis & Program Evaluation: Conduct regular impact assessments, needs analyses, and program evaluations using both quantitative and qualitative methodologies to measure effectiveness and inform continuous improvement.

- Data Management & Governance: Oversee data collection, cleaning, storage, and management in compliance with organizational standards, confidentiality policies, and applicable data governance requirements.

- Reporting & Data Visualization: Create user-friendly, visually engaging reports and dashboards for both technical and non-technical stakeholders, including program teams, leadership, and funders.

- Evaluation Framework & Strategy: Design and maintain robust evaluation frameworks that measure program outcomes, align with organizational goals, and inform strategic decision-making.

- Collaboration & Capacity Building: Partner with program, development, and leadership teams to deliver data insights that support program enhancement and assist staff in building data literacy for day-to-day use.
